Description
NASA's Magnetospheric Multiscale 1 (MMS 1) spacecraft provides Level-2 science data at 30-second resolution. The data product includes spacecraft position, velocity, attitude, and magnetic ephemeris calculated using the Tsyganenko 1989 magnetic field model for disturbed conditions. It also contains magnetic field measurements, footpoint locations, loss cone angles, L-shell, magnetic local time, and activity indices like Dst and Kp.
Use Cases
Modeling magnetospheric field lines and footpoint locations based on the Tsyganenko 1989 model.
Analyzing spacecraft trajectory and orientation in multiple coordinate systems using provided quaternions.
Correlating spacecraft measurements with geomagnetic activity using included Dst and Kp indices.
Studying particle loss cone dynamics based on calculated northern and southern hemisphere loss cone angles.
Strengths
Data is produced by NASA, an authoritative space science organization.
Includes calculated magnetic ephemeris using a specific, documented field model (Tsyganenko 1989).
Provides coordinate transformations between 7 systems via rotational quaternions.
